Bone Morphogenetic Protein-2 Transactivates Dlx3 Through Smad1 and Smad4: Alternative Mode for Dlx3 Induction in Mouse Keratinocytes

    January 2002 in “ Nucleic Acids Research
    G. T. Park
    TLDR BMP-2 activates the Dlx3 gene in mouse skin cells, important for hair and skin development.
    The study explored how Bone Morphogenetic Protein-2 (BMP-2) regulated the Dlx3 gene in mouse keratinocytes and hair follicle cells. BMP-2 was shown to induce Dlx3 transcription within 12 hours by binding Smad1 and Smad4 to a specific GCAT sequence in the Dlx3 promoter. This mechanism was independent of the keratinocytes' differentiation state and provided an alternative to the known PKC-dependent Ca2+ activation pathway. The findings emphasized the role of BMP signaling in Dlx3 expression, crucial for hair follicle development and epidermal differentiation.
